My Project
My kindergarten students benefit from a lot of practice with writing letters, words and numbers. When they practice on paper, they often throw away 5 or 6 sheets because they don't like how it looks. When they try to erase, the paper tears. Some of my students really do not like starting over, and so they become upset and sometimes cry.
Dry erase folders and personal dry erase boards will solve this problem.
Students can try over and over until they get it right. If they like it and want to keep it, they can just copy it onto paper and have it to keep. I also plan to use these if we need to end school early and have to finish online at home. Students can take one of each, with papers in the folder, to keep practicing with writing numbers and words, solving addition and subtraction problems, and much more. Since I started teaching online this year, I have found that several of my students do not have anything to write on to show me their work. These items would solve that problem, and at the end of the year they can return them for my next group of students to use.
